unimpeachable
[,ʌnim'pi:tʃəbl]
释义
adj.无可指责的
Blameless.
例句
ROBERT:So Thomas has been caught red-handed. Well, we knew he was a thief, didn't we?
MR CARSON:And now we have unimpeachable proof. I'm afraid he has to go.(Downton Abbey)
罗伯特:所以托马斯是被当场抓着的。我们早知道他曾是一个小偷,不是吗?
卡森先生:现在我们有无可指责挑剔的证据。恐怕他不得不走人。(唐顿庄园)
Gus: He knows nothing of what we are trying to accomplish. Once Salamanca is south of the border, our actions must be unimpeachable. (Better Call Saul)
古斯:他不知道咱们的事。一旦萨拉曼加出境,咱们的行动务必无懈可击。(风骚律师)
